Tiger Woods says he called Trump after crash

Videos
New body camera footage obtained by CNN affiliate WPBF shows Tiger Woods walking and on the phone shortly after crashing his car in Florida. Woods said he was on the phone with President Donald Trump after a deputy told him to move closer to the scene. Woods has been charged with two misdemeanors including driving under the influence and has pleaded not guilty. CNN reached out to the White House for confirmation on whether a call took place between Woods and Trump.  #cnn #tigerwoods #trump
